The Itinerary Unpacked

Stop 1: Massachusetts State House
As the tour’s starting point, the State House is a must-see with its striking golden dome and historic architecture. Our review notes that this is “Beacon Hill’s most famous landmark,” making it an excellent spot for capturing classic Boston charm. The guide—likely someone with local knowledge—can help you find the best angles for photos, especially given the building’s grandeur.

Stop 2: Acorn Street
Often called the most photographed street in Boston, Acorn Street is a short but incredibly picturesque alley lined with brick buildings and cobblestones. This spot truly feels like stepping back in time and offers a charming, almost storybook backdrop. Reviewers mention how many different poses the photographer managed here, capturing the street’s quaint essence.

Stop 3: Make Way for Ducklings Statues
This family of bronze ducks has become an iconic symbol of Boston’s Public Garden. It’s a playful but meaningful addition to your photo collection. One reviewer described it as a “fabulous family of ducks,” and noted how working with the photographer made all the difference in creating natural, fun shots.

Stop 4: Swan Boats
The Swan Boats in the Boston Public Garden are a beloved sight, with sterns shaped like swans and a history dating back decades. The surrounding English-style landscape is perfect for romantic or whimsical photos. It’s also a spot where couples often do their own photoshoots, according to reviews.

Stop 5: Boston Common Carousel
While small, the carousel adds a nostalgic, children’s-storybook feel to your photos. Located right in Boston Common, it’s a lively backdrop that can make your pictures pop with color and fun.

Stop 6: Frog Pond
This large, well-maintained park is more than just a place for kids to splash around. The lush greenery, small bridge, and blooming hydrangeas make it an oasis in the city, ideal for capturing peaceful, nature-infused shots.

Stop 7: Parkman Bandstand
Positioned in a scenic park setting, this historic bandstand offers a classic Boston vibe. The guide likely recommends it for shots that combine history and natural beauty.

Stop 8: Old South Meeting House
This historic church adds a touch of Boston’s revolutionary past. It’s a quiet spot for capturing the city’s heritage.

Stop 9: Old State House
Finally, the Old State House provides a beautiful, historic facade that offers a perfect ending point and a chance for some memorable shots.

What’s Included and What’s Not

Included in the price are the local expert guide, the photoshoot, and 30-40 edited photos. It’s worth noting that tips are optional but appreciated, especially if your guide goes above and beyond.

Not included are admission tickets—since many stops are free—and tips, which can enhance the experience for your guide. The meeting point is the Massachusetts State House, easily accessible via public transportation, making it convenient to start your Boston adventure.

Booking and Cancellation

Most travelers book their tour about 26 days in advance, indicating good planning and high demand. Cancellation is straightforward—full refunds are available if you cancel at least 24 hours beforehand. Weather can impact availability, but in case of poor conditions, you’ll be offered a different date or a refund.
